Uploaded image for project: 'Jira Data Center'
  1. Jira Data Center
  2. JRASERVER-73979

Create Project Modal : aria-hidden="true" is used incorrectly.


      Issue Summary

      For the Create project modal, aria-hidden="true" is used on informative content making it inaccessible to assistive technology.

      Steps to Reproduce

      1. In the Jira header, navigate to the Projects link and activate it.
      2. In the Options select the "Create project" link and activate it.
      3. A modal will appear to Create a project and inspect the modal.

      Actual Results

      The "aria-hidden" attribute is provided to the Create Project modal, which becomes available on selecting the "Create project" link from the Project dropdown link. As a result, screen reader users cannot access the modal effectively.

      Expected Results

      Remove aria-hidden=”true” from the <div> element in the page source for the modal.

      The aria-hidden="true" attribute is used to hide the content from assistive technology users. Although it is a best practice to use the aria-hidden="true" attribute to hide irrelevant content for screen reader users, it can pose issues for screen reader users if it is not used correctly. 
      Additionally, ensure the focus does not move out of the modal in the background content unless the modal is closed.



      Currently, there is no known workaround for this behavior. A workaround will be added here when available.

      Bug Ref: 723743

            c3057d0e8d6b Vadym Ohyr
            12b69dcabe29 Matthew Brennan
            1 Vote for this issue
            3 Start watching this issue
